WebMotorways are major roads used for long distance travel. They are generally 2 or more lanes in each direction with a maximum speed limit of 70mph. Trunk roads are major roads between towns (such as A2, A20) and are an alternative to motorways. They often connect 2 or more cities, ports, or airports. Web15 Nov 2024 · They are distinguished from other roads by their blue signposts and are built to strict safety standards. The UK has over 2,300 miles of motorways, with the longest being the M6, stretching over 230 miles. Types of Motorways.
